If you have a pet, it's important to be on the lookout for ticks as we head into the warmer months.The tiny parasite is found along the eastern coast of Australia and is most active from September to March, but is active year-round.
Even if you don't live in an area with paralysis ticks, it still pays to protect your pets. There are over 70 types of ticks in Australia and many carry dangerous diseases including canine ehrlichiosis, which can be fatal.How to protect your pet against ticks In some areas, even leaving your dog untreated for a short period can leave them exposed to ticks, Dr Phillips says.
